What they do

An Accountant organizes and maintains financial records and prepares financial statements for companies and organizations. Works as a public accountant (prepares financial documents where public disclosure is required by law, such as business balance sheets and tax returns), management accountant (prepares financial information for internal use by a company) or government accountant (maintains records for government agencies).

Job Description

Overview Opportunity:
Senior Staff Accountant Manage accounting activities for a group of hotels preparing journal entries, detailed reports, account reconciliations, and other accounting functions in accordance with accounting policies and procedures. Potential Career Path Shared Services Manager
  • Regional Accounting Manager Essential Job Functions Prepare and review ledger account reconciliations including bank accounts, prepaid and other assets, liabilities and credit cards.
Monitor coding to ensure accuracy. Adhere to internal financial controls as directed by the Company's Sarbanes-Oxley narratives, including sales journal verifications, bank, general ledger and subsidiary ledger account reconciliations, revenue testing, and other tests and procedures as required. Prepare and/or review general ledger entries and present financial reports on a monthly basis. Prepare or assist in the preparation of various schedules and supporting documents as required. Assist with other accounting team activities as required, communicating both verbally and in writing with team members and property-level associates. Follow sustainability guidelines and practices related to HHM's EarthView program. Practice safe work habits. Perform other duties as requested by management. Position Requirements Formal training in accounting required. Associate's or Bachelor's degree in accounting or business preferred. Prior hospitality related experience preferred. Must have working knowledge of Microsoft Office applications, including intermediate skills with Excel. Ability to exercise judgment in the absence of the controller or assistant controller is required. Excellent written and verbal communication skills. Work Environment and Context Requires sitting for extended periods, use of hands and fingers to operate computers and keyboards. May require extended work hours and work on holidays or weekends to meet key deadlines. What We Believe People Are Our Capability
